你查询的IP:[116.4.90.130]  地理位置:中国–广东–东莞

最新查询122.49.123.58 117.72.3.213 218.192.92.239 116.204.72.107 210.25.148.146 124.240.145.19 60.193.13.166 211.96.33.159 60.255.187.255 116.4.90.130 211.144.190.147 116.194.145.115 121.224.95.228 221.199.192.96 124.243.192.155 202.38.140.183 203.174.96.3 122.102.25.84 202.38.192.103 61.45.128.187 202.14.88.224 211.160.90.34 202.123.96.33 125.32.199.65 202.38.168.108 221.196.25.249 218.108.195.21 120.52.166.184 119.4.36.220 122.154.64.3 203.91.32.197